Transparent capsule hotels hang 400ft above Peru's Sacred Valley

Want to push your adrenaline as high as it will go during your next vacation? 


   For about $300 per person, the Natura Vive Skylodge in Peru's Sacred Valley offers thrill-seekers the chance to sleep within a completely transparent pod wedged high on a mountainside. The 192 square feet suites are constructed from aerospace aluminum and weather-resistant polycarbonate, and each capsule has a private bathroom separated from the bedroom, complete with sink and bathroom with curtains for privacy.



   

   The package includes breakfast, gourmet dinner with wine, transportation from Cusco and professional bilingual guides. But before they even get to their hotel rooms, daredevils must climb a 400-foot cliff face. Travelers will be provided with mountain climbing equipment such as climbing harness, helmet, gloves, etc.
